Product Description

The balcony solar panel mounting bracket is designed for installation on balconies.

This installation makes full use of limited areas in high-rise buildings, achieving a harmonious integration of solar panels and the structure. The bracket is made of lightweight aluminum, offering excellent anti-corrosion and anti-rust performance. Its smart design helps reduce inventory costs and consists of fewer components for easy installation. The components are packed in a small box, allowing for direct shipping with lower freight costs.

Adjustable solar balcony brackets are available with fixed or adjustable tilt angles (0°; 15~30°), helping solar panels capture more energy as the sun's altitude changes.
